9 ADR classes

Every dangerous good belongs to one of nine hazard classes. The class drives the packaging, labelling, vehicle and documents.

1Explosives
2Gases
3Flammable liquids
4Flammable, self-reactive and water-reactive solids
5Oxidizing substances and organic peroxides
6Toxic and infectious substances
7Radioactive material
8Corrosive substances
9Miscellaneous dangerous goods

Frequently asked questions

What is ADR transport?

ADR is the European agreement on the international carriage of dangerous goods by road. It sets rules for classification, packaging, labelling, documents, vehicles and driver training. Goods are split into 9 hazard classes.

What goods require ADR?

Fuels, paints, solvents, gases, batteries, chemicals, aerosols, fertilizers and many everyday products. If your product has a safety data sheet with a UN number, it is most likely subject to ADR. Send us the SDS and we will confirm.

Do you handle limited quantity (LQ) exemptions?

Yes. Some goods carried in small inner packagings fall under the limited quantity exemption with lighter requirements. We assess whether your shipment qualifies and plan it accordingly.
